Heat wave : Jamshedpur citizens urged to take precautions

Jamshedpur, June 6: The scorching heat wave continues to prevail in Jamshedpur and across the entire state of Jharkhand. According to the weather department, relief from the heat is not expected anytime soon. There is no sign of rain until June 11, leaving people with no respite. Furthermore, the monsoon season is also distant.

On Tuesday, in Jamshedpur, the highest temperature was recorded until 2:30 pm, reaching a scorching 41.4 degrees Celsius, setting a new record. The humidity also peaked at 37 percent at 10:30 am. Meanwhile, the minimum temperature on Tuesday morning until 8:30 am was 27.2 degrees Celsius.

Concerning the heat wave, the weather department has issued an alert. According to the alert, most parts of the state are under the grip of the heat wave. Yellow alerts have been issued on Tuesday for Jamshedpur, along with Saraikela-Kharsawan, Kharagpur, Jamtara, Dumka, Deoghar, Godda, Pakur, and Sahebganj. On Wednesday, yellow alerts have been issued for Sahibganj, Godda, Pakur, Dumka, Deoghar, Jamtara, Giridih, Khunti, Dhanbad, Bokaro, Hazaribagh, Ranchi, East Singhbhum, West Singhbhum, Saraikela-Kharsawan, and surrounding areas, due to the heatwave. Additionally, the heatwave conditions will persist in the region until June 10 and 11.

According to the meteorological experts, the region has been experiencing unusually high temperatures, with the mercury touching 42 degrees Celsius today. The heat wave has affected various aspects of daily life, including outdoor activities, transportation, and overall public health.

The relentless heat has prompted health officials to issue advisories, urging people to stay hydrated, avoid direct exposure to the sun during peak hours, and seek shelter in cool places whenever possible. The elderly, young children, and individuals with underlying health conditions are particularly vulnerable and are advised to take extra care.

Local authorities have set up heat shelters and provided water stations at strategic locations across the city to assist those in need. They have also increased patrols and monitoring to ensure the safety and well-being of the public.

The heat wave has impacted various sectors, including agriculture, with farmers facing challenges in crop cultivation and water management. Efforts are being made to provide support and guidance to farmers to mitigate the effects of the heat wave on their livelihoods.

Residents have been urged to conserve water and electricity during this period to avoid additional strain on the resources. Authorities are working on measures to cope with the increased energy demands and ensure uninterrupted power supply to the residents. In light of the prevailing heat wave conditions, it is essential for the community to come together and support each other. Local organizations and community centers have initiated campaigns to distribute drinking water and provide relief to vulnerable populations.
